Lines Matching refs:perf_hpp_fmt

371 struct perf_hpp_fmt;
377 struct perf_hpp_fmt *fmt, int printed);
485 struct perf_hpp_fmt *, struct hist_entry *, struct hist_entry *);
487 struct perf_hpp_fmt { struct
489 int (*header)(struct perf_hpp_fmt *fmt, struct perf_hpp *hpp, argument
491 int (*width)(struct perf_hpp_fmt *fmt, struct perf_hpp *hpp, argument
493 void (*init)(struct perf_hpp_fmt *fmt, struct hist_entry *he); argument
494 int (*color)(struct perf_hpp_fmt *fmt, struct perf_hpp *hpp, argument
496 int (*entry)(struct perf_hpp_fmt *fmt, struct perf_hpp *hpp, argument
501 bool (*equal)(struct perf_hpp_fmt *a, struct perf_hpp_fmt *b); argument
502 void (*free)(struct perf_hpp_fmt *fmt); argument
537 struct perf_hpp_fmt *format);
539 struct perf_hpp_fmt *format);
541 struct perf_hpp_fmt *format);
543 static inline void perf_hpp__column_register(struct perf_hpp_fmt *format) in perf_hpp__column_register()
548 static inline void perf_hpp__register_sort_field(struct perf_hpp_fmt *format) in perf_hpp__register_sort_field()
553 static inline void perf_hpp__prepend_sort_field(struct perf_hpp_fmt *format) in perf_hpp__prepend_sort_field()
576 extern struct perf_hpp_fmt perf_hpp__format[];
614 bool perf_hpp__is_sort_entry(struct perf_hpp_fmt *format);
615 bool perf_hpp__is_dynamic_entry(struct perf_hpp_fmt *format);
616 bool perf_hpp__defined_dynamic_entry(struct perf_hpp_fmt *fmt, struct hists *hists);
617 bool perf_hpp__is_trace_entry(struct perf_hpp_fmt *fmt);
618 bool perf_hpp__is_srcline_entry(struct perf_hpp_fmt *fmt);
619 bool perf_hpp__is_srcfile_entry(struct perf_hpp_fmt *fmt);
620 bool perf_hpp__is_thread_entry(struct perf_hpp_fmt *fmt);
621 bool perf_hpp__is_comm_entry(struct perf_hpp_fmt *fmt);
622 bool perf_hpp__is_dso_entry(struct perf_hpp_fmt *fmt);
623 bool perf_hpp__is_sym_entry(struct perf_hpp_fmt *fmt);
624 bool perf_hpp__is_parallelism_entry(struct perf_hpp_fmt *fmt);
626 struct perf_hpp_fmt *perf_hpp_fmt__dup(struct perf_hpp_fmt *fmt);
630 static inline bool perf_hpp__should_skip(struct perf_hpp_fmt *format, in perf_hpp__should_skip()
643 void perf_hpp__reset_width(struct perf_hpp_fmt *fmt, struct hists *hists);
644 void perf_hpp__reset_sort_width(struct perf_hpp_fmt *fmt, struct hists *hists);
659 int hpp__fmt(struct perf_hpp_fmt *fmt, struct perf_hpp *hpp,
663 int hpp__fmt_acc(struct perf_hpp_fmt *fmt, struct perf_hpp *hpp,
667 int hpp__fmt_mem_stat(struct perf_hpp_fmt *fmt, struct perf_hpp *hpp,
706 struct perf_hpp_fmt block_fmt;